Description

PR #7634 replaced the Sequence feature with List in 4.0.0, so datasets saved with version 4.0.0 with that feature cannot be loaded by earlier versions. There is no clear option in 4.0.0 to use the legacy feature type to preserve backward compatibility.

Why is this a problem? I have a complex preprocessing and training pipeline dependent on 3.6.0; we manage a very large number of separate datasets that get concatenated during training. If just one of those datasets is saved with 4.0.0, they become unusable, and we have no way of "fixing" them. I can load them in 4.0.0 but I can't re-save with the legacy feature type, and I can't load it in 3.6.0 for obvious reasons.

Perhaps I'm missing something here, since the PR says that backward compatibility is preserved; if so, it's not obvious to me how.
